A living room and dining room divider is a piece of furniture or a structural element that separates the living room from the dining room. It can be a physical barrier, such as a wall or a screen, or it can be a more open and airy divider, such as a bookcase or a set of shelves.
Living room and dining room dividers can be used to create a more intimate and cozy atmosphere in either space. They can also be used to define the different functions of each space and to create a more organized and efficient layout. In addition, living room and dining room dividers can be used to add a touch of style and personality to a home.
There are many different types of living room and dining room dividers available, so it is important to choose one that will fit the specific needs of your home. If you are looking for a more permanent solution, you may want to consider a wall or a screen. If you are looking for something more flexible, you may want to consider a bookcase or a set of shelves. 2. Style
The style of a living room and dining room divider is an important consideration, as it should complement the dcor of your home. Dividers come in a wide range of styles, from traditional to modern, so you can find one that matches your personal taste and the overall style of your home.
- Traditional dividers are typically made from wood or metal and feature ornate carvings or other decorative details. They are often used in homes with traditional or classic dcor.
- Modern dividers are typically made from metal, glass, or acrylic and feature clean lines and simple designs. They are often used in homes with modern or contemporary dcor.
- Eclectic dividers are a mix of traditional and modern styles. They may be made from a variety of materials and feature a variety of design elements. Eclectic dividers are often used in homes with eclectic or bohemian dcor.
- Custom dividers are made to order to fit the specific needs of a homeowner. They can be made from any material and can be designed to match any style of dcor. Custom dividers are a great option for homeowners who want a unique and personalized divider.

3. Material
The material of a living room and dining room divider is an important consideration, as it will affect the overall look and feel of the space. Here are four key factors to consider when choosing the material for your divider:
- Durability: The durability of a divider will depend on the material it is made from. Wood dividers are typically the most durable, followed by metal dividers. Glass dividers are less durable than wood or metal dividers, but they can be more visually appealing. Fabric dividers are the least durable, but they are also the most affordable.
- Style: The material of a divider will also affect its style. Wood dividers can be either traditional or modern, depending on the design. Metal dividers are typically more modern, while glass dividers can be either modern or traditional. Fabric dividers are typically more casual.
- Cost: The cost of a divider will vary depending on the material it is made from. Wood dividers are typically the most expensive, followed by metal dividers. Glass dividers are less expensive than wood or metal dividers, but they can be more expensive than fabric dividers. Fabric dividers are the most affordable.
- Maintenance: The maintenance of a divider will also depend on the material it is made from. Wood dividers require the most maintenance, as they need to be regularly cleaned and polished. Metal dividers require less maintenance than wood dividers, but they can still rust if they are not properly cared for. Glass dividers are the easiest to maintain, as they can be simply wiped clean with a damp cloth. Fabric dividers require the least maintenance, but they can be more easily stained or damaged.

4. Size
The size of a living room and dining room divider is an important consideration, as it will affect the overall look and feel of the space. A divider that is too small will not be effective in separating the two spaces, while a divider that is too large will make the space feel cramped and cluttered.
When choosing the size of a divider, it is important to consider the size of the room and the amount of space you want to separate. If you have a small room, you may want to choose a divider that is narrow and open. This will help to create the illusion of more space and will not make the room feel cramped.
If you have a large room, you may want to choose a divider that is wider and more solid. This will help to create a more defined separation between the two spaces and will make the room feel more spacious.

5. Portability
The portability of a living room and dining room divider is an important consideration, as it will affect how you use the divider and where you place it. If you want to be able to move your divider around, you should choose one that is lightweight and easy to move. This will allow you to change the layout of your room whenever you want and to use the divider in different ways.
- Flexibility: Portable dividers offer a great deal of flexibility, as you can move them around to create different layouts and to accommodate different needs. For example, you could use a portable divider to create a temporary privacy screen or to divide a room into two separate areas.
- Convenience: Portable dividers are also very convenient, as you can easily move them out of the way when you need to. For example, you could move a portable divider out of the way to create a more open floor plan for a party or to make it easier to clean the room.
- Variety: Portable dividers come in a wide variety of styles and materials, so you can find one that matches the dcor of your home and your personal preferences. For example, you could choose a portable divider made of wood, metal, glass, or fabric.
If you do not need to move your divider, you may want to choose one that is more permanent, such as a built-in wall or screen. Permanent dividers offer a number of advantages, including:
- Durability: Permanent dividers are more durable than portable dividers, as they are not subject to wear and tear from being moved around. This makes them a good choice for high-traffic areas or for homes with children or pets.
- Stability: Permanent dividers are also more stable than portable dividers, as they are not likely to tip over or fall down. This makes them a good choice for homes with small children or for homes where the divider will be used to support heavy objects.
- Customization: Permanent dividers can be customized to fit the specific needs of your home. For example, you could have a permanent divider built to match the height of your ceiling or to fit a specific space in your room.
